KT Corp. recently reported "KT Corp. Data Breach via Illegal Femtocell Attack", a noteworthy cybersecurity incident.
South Korea’s Personal Information Protection Commission (PIPC) investigated a 2023 data breach at KT Corp.
The disruption is felt across the environment, and exposing Personal data of 22,227 subscribers, with nearly 22,227 records at risk, plus an estimated financial loss of 243000000 KRW (~180000 USD).
Formal response steps have not been shared publicly yet.
